NISITH KUMAR BATABYAL, J.
1. This appeal is directed against the judgment and order dated 25th February, 1993 passed by a Learned Single Judge of this Court in C.R. No. 13552 (W) of 1982 (Messrs. Accounting & Secretarial Services Pvt. Ltd. & another vs. Union of India & other) The appellants-petitioners filed an application under Article 226 of the Constitution of India challenging the ex parte order passed by the Estate Officer, United Commercial Bank dated 25th November, 1982 directing the petitioner to vacate the premises no. 1B, Russel Street, Calcutta by 31st December, 1982. The said order was passed under the Public Premises (Eviction of Unauthorised Occupants) Act, 1971. The vires of s. 3 of P.P. Act, 1971 was also assailed as ultra vires Article 14 of the Constitution of India.
2. In short, the facts of the case are that the United Commercial Bank, respondent no. 2 in the appeal is the owner of premises no.1B, Russel Street, Calcutta. The appellants claim to be the tenant in respect of the disputed premises at a monthly rental of Rs. 1000/- for carrying on business therein.
